> > Yea, that's not going to happen. The loader is independent of the 
> > release, in many ways, 13.5-RELEASE comes from the kernel, and this 
> > would introduce a coupling between the two. We generally don't have the 
> > OpenZFS version available. We don't sync to OpenZFS releases, 
> > necessarily. Also, the boot loader only makes limited use of the OpenZFS 
> > code, so its version wouldn't necessarily help you. There's often a lag 
> > between OpenZFS code hitting the tree and the boot loader understanding 
> > new items introduced by that import.

> > We can report the _FreeBSD_version for the tree we build in, though. And 
> > that will give you information. We don't currently bump it, though, when 
> > we add ZFS features to the whitelist of enabled features, but could. 
> > This would make it still reproducible.

Unfortunately, __FreeBSD_version is NOT promised to be bumped everytime
loader/bootcode receive new ZFS read-incompatible features support.

This is why I previously commented with git hash and/or n number.
